The Science Behind Carpet Water Extraction: What to Expect
Our team uses advanced equipment to extract water from your carpets, including truck-mounted extractors and portable pumps. We also use moisture meters to detect hidden water damage and prevent further issues. Our technicians are IICRC certified, so you can trust they’ll get the job done right.
Step 1: Assessment and Containment
Identify the Source: Our team finds and fixes the water source to prevent further damage. We use containment procedures to prevent water from spreading to other areas.
Step 2: Extraction
Extract Water: Our team uses advanced equipment to extract water from your carpets, including truck-mounted extractors and portable pumps. We work efficiently to reduce downtime.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Dry the Area: Our team uses specialized drying equipment to dry your carpets, walls, and floors. We also use dehumidifiers to remove excess moisture from the air.
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fection
Clean and Disinfect: Our team uses specialized cleaning solutions to remove dirt, grime, and bacteria from your carpets and hard floors. We also disinfect affected areas to prevent the growth of mold and mildew.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Restoration
Inspect and Restore: Our team inspects your home to ensure all water damage has been removed. We make any necessary repairs to your carpets, walls, and floors to get your home back to normal.

Carpet Water Extraction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ill on carpet | Yes | No | Easy to clean with a wet/dry vacuum and some elbow grease. |
| Standing water in a large area | No | Yes | Professional equipment is needed to extract water and prevent further damage. |
| Water damage on hardwood floors | No | Yes | Specialized equipment and techniques are needed to prevent damage to the floors. |
| Mold growth in a small area | Yes | No | Simple cleaning solutions and some scrubbing can remove mold growth. |
| Water damage on walls or ceilings | No | Yes | Professional repair and restoration techniques are needed to prevent further damage. |

Carpet Water Extraction Cost in Carthage, NC
The cost of carpet water extraction can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Carthage, NC. Our team provides free estimates to ensure you know exactly what to expect.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
| Carpet Drying and Dehumidification |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ment used |
| Carpet Cleaning and Disinfection | $100 – $500 | Type of cleaning solution used, size of affected area |
| Water Damage Repair and Restoration |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
